首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

用于jsp的Angular 2 webpack加载器

Angular 2是一种用于构建Web应用程序的开发框架,它提供了一种基于组件的开发模式,使得开发者可以更加高效地构建复杂的前端应用。Webpack是一个模块打包工具,它可以将各种类型的资源(包括JavaScript、CSS、图片等)打包成静态文件,以便在浏览器中加载。

对于用于JSP的Angular 2 webpack加载器,可以理解为一种用于在JSP页面中加载和使用Angular 2应用的工具。它可以将Angular 2应用打包成一个或多个静态文件,并提供相应的加载器,以便在JSP页面中引入和使用这些文件。

这种加载器的优势在于,它可以将Angular 2应用与JSP页面无缝集成,使得开发者可以在JSP页面中使用Angular 2的组件、指令、服务等功能,实现更加丰富和灵活的前端交互效果。

应用场景:

  • 当需要在JSP页面中使用Angular 2开发的组件和功能时,可以使用Angular 2 webpack加载器来加载和集成Angular 2应用。
  • 当需要在JSP页面中使用Webpack打包的静态资源时,可以使用Angular 2 webpack加载器来加载和引入这些资源。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(https://cloud.tencent.com/product/cvm):提供可扩展的云服务器实例,用于部署和运行JSP页面和Angular 2应用。
  • 腾讯云对象存储(https://cloud.tencent.com/product/cos):提供高可靠、低成本的对象存储服务,用于存储和分发Webpack打包的静态资源。
  • 腾讯云CDN加速(https://cloud.tencent.com/product/cdn):提供全球加速的内容分发网络服务,用于加速JSP页面和Webpack打包的静态资源的访问速度。

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ASP.NET Core + Angular 2 Template for Visual Studio服务端预加载意义何在?Webpack 开发中间件模块热拔插(HMR)

多个月以来,我和多个Github上社区贡献者一起建立支持库、包,我们最终目的是希望完成这样一个作为起点模板,也就是基于把Typescript代码和Angular2宿主在ASP.NET Core项目中...,这个模板包含一下这些方面: 服务端预加载(预渲染):这样你UI可以快速显示,甚至在浏览下载Javascript之前。...假如你是在Linux和MacOS开发,或者使用其他IDE,使用我们Yeoman生成器来获得在VS Code或者其他编辑上对于Angular2、React、React+Redux或者knockout项目的相同支持...第一件事,虽然通常angular2运行在浏览里,但是ASP.NET Core Server也可以让他运行在服务端,所以它可以仅将HTML代码发送到浏览,不需要javascript就可以显示内容。...刷新页面,你会发现一切看起来和之前一样,左边tab还是可以工作,但是一些依赖javascript内容就不再可以运行了,比如counter。 服务端预加载意义何在?

3.3K60
  • Angular10配置webpack打包 「详细教程」

    使用CLI创建一个新Angular项目 从零搭建Angular10项目 先决条件 在开始之前,请确保你开发环境已经包含了 Node.js® 和 npm 包管理。...ng new命令后面有很多选项,​详见https://angular.cn/cli/new,由于我们项目大多使用less编写样式因此需要添加后缀--style less,代表项目中默认使用less,用于样式文件文件扩展名或预处理程序...2.分离第三方库 要将第三方库分离出来,我们需要调整配置文件,设置 chunks: 'all',即表示让所有加载类型模块在某些条件下都能打包。...允许值如下: 名称 类型 默认 描述 title {String} Webpack App 用于生成HTML文档标题 filename {String} 'index.html' 将HTML写入文件...'} 'auto' 用于脚本和链接标签publicPath scriptLoading {'blocking'、'defer'} 'blocking' 现代浏览支持非阻塞javascript加载('

    5K20

    React风格企业前端技术

    早期还是以JSP、PHP、ASP等为主页面开发年代,那个时候主要场景是 1. 用户在页面上进行一个操作,比如Button点击或者Form表单提交 2. 浏览发送请求到后端 3....后端经过DB查询拿到数据,再将数据绑定到JSP、PHP、ASP 4. 最后生产HTMl,返回给浏览 5....主要分为四大块 1.Angular、React、Ember为首优秀前端框架 2.Bootstrap、Semantic UI为首优秀组件库 3.npm、webpack模块化开发 4.Gulp、Grunt...热加载、实时加载 在构建时候,我们需要 1. 编译JS/CSS等中间语言 2. 运行单元测试 3. 资源压缩、合并 4....利用React本身Virtual DOM提升页面性能,Webpack加载减少资源文件下载,加快加载速度。 以及近期对字体做异步加载。 总结 ?

    97850

    【Hybrid开发高级系列】WebPack模块化专题

    2、大量加载,包括加载各种静态资源     3、代码分割,提供按需加载能力     4、发布工具 1.1.3 WebPack优势     • webpack 是以 commonJS 形式来书写脚本滴...模块打包     1、webpack是一种模块化打包工具;     2、能够将css、js、image打包为一个JS文件;     3、更智能模块打包;     4、更丰富插件、模块加载。         ...所有加载需要使用npm来加载         最后是 resolve 配置,配置查找模块路径和扩展名和别名(方便书写) 1.3.1 Loaders加载配置         加载 module:...)     2、loader 数组,用来转换css资源加载s     3、options         publicPath 重写该加载(loader) publicPath 设置         ...可以使用webpack加载完成许多种类任务;我们利用了html-loader。

    36250

    【进阶系列】Webpack基础整理专题

    1 模块化工具Webpack 1.1 概念简介 1.1.1 WebPack是什么     1 一个打包工具     2 一个模块加载工具     3 各种资源都可以当成模块来处理     4 网站 http...://webpack.github.io/         如今,越来越多JavaScript代码被使用在页面上,我们添加很多内容在浏览里。...对于模块组织,通常有如下几种方法:     1 通过书写在不同文件中,使用script标签进行加载     2 CommonJS进行加载(NodeJS就使用这种方式)     3 AMD进行加载(require.js...    2 大量加载,包括加载各种静态资源     3 代码分割,提供按需加载能力     4 发布工具 1.1.3 WebPack优势     • webpack 是以 commonJS 形式来书写脚本滴...;     2、将所引用css文件、js文件、子模块html文件均用require方式引用;     3、将自定义Angular模块进行模块化整改; var loginModule = angular.module

    17220

    Nimcrypt2:一款功能强大PE封装加载

    关于Nimcrypt2 Nimcrypt2一款功能强大PE封装加载,该工具基于Nim开发,除了PE之外,该工具还支持对.NET、和原始Shellcode进行封装和加载。...该项目的前身为Nimcrypt,而Nimcrypt2则基于Nimcrypt增加了直接系统调用支持,并允许加载常规PE文件以及原始Shellcode。...5、系统调用名称随机化 6、支持加载.NET和常规PE文件 7、支持使用动态密钥生成技术AES加密 8、支持LLVM模糊处理工具 9、字符串加密 10、沙箱绕过 已测试操作系统平台 Windows...) Windows 10 19H2 (10.0.18363) Windows Server 2019 (10.0.17763) 工具安装&依赖 当前版本Nimcrypt2仅支持在安装了NimLinux...-h --help 显示帮助信息 --version 现实版本信息 -f --file filename 要加载文件

    75910

    React 16 加载性能优化指南(上)

    用户打开页面,这个时候页面是完全空白; 然后 html 和引用 css 加载完毕,浏览进行首次渲染,我们把首次渲染需要加载资源体积称为 “首屏体积”; 然后 react、react-dom、业务代码加载完毕...这一段过程中,浏览主要在做事情就是加载、运行 JS 代码,所以如何提升 JS 代码加载、运行性能,就成为了优化关键。...2. cache-control cache-control: max-age=31536000 设置过期时间长度(秒),在这个时间范围内,浏览请求都会直接读缓存。...具体使用方法非常简单,只需要外链一个 js: 当然这样是加载全部...使用 SplitChunksPlugin 自动拆分业务基础库 Webpack 4 抛弃了原有的 CommonChunksPlugin,换成了更为先进 SplitChunksPlugin,用于提取公用代码

    1.7K50

    npm依赖(框架平台)

    : Angular1 angular2: Angular2 omi: Omi preact: Preact(类React) react: React react-dom: React DOM react-redux...双端UI框架 material2: Angular2+双端UI框架 metro: Jquery双端UI框架 mint: Vue移动端UI框架 mui: 无依赖移动端UI框架 muse: Vue移动端UI...react-lazyload: React懒加载组件 react-loadable: React动态加载组件 react-pdf: React PDF组件 react-placeholder: React...Webpack本地服务 webpack-hot-middleware: Webpack模块热替换 结语 写到最后总结得差不多了,后续如果我想起还有哪些框架平台遗漏,会继续在这篇文章上补全,同时也希望各位倔友对文章里要点进行补充或者提出自己见解...欢迎在下方进行评论或补充喔,喜欢点个赞或收个藏,保证你在开发时用得上。

    2.5K20

    一个Java程序猿眼中前后端分离以及Vue.js入门

    前后端不分 后端模板:Jsp、FreeMarker、Velocity 前端模板:Thymeleaf 前后端不分,Jsp 是一个非常典型写法,Jsp 将 HTML 和 Java 代码结合在一起,刚开始时候...是一个用于构建用户界面的 js 库,React 性能较好,代码逻辑简单。...Angular AngularJS 是一款由 Google 维护开源 JavaScript 库,用来协助单一页面应用程序运行。...它目标是透过 MVC 模式(MVC)功能增强基于浏览应用,使开发和测试变得更加容易。 Vue简介 Vue (读音 /vjuː/,类似于 view) 是一套用于构建用户界面的渐进式框架。...NodeJS 安装成功之后,接下来安装 Vue工具: npm install -g vue-cli # 只需要第一次安装时执行vue init webpack my-project # 使用webpack

    1.4K30

    前端插件以及部分细分网址梳理

    , 但是会延迟执行,某些场景下,性能会有很大提升 seajs: 前端模块加载,解决模块化、依赖等问题 jQuery-One-Page-Nav: 单页应用中一个用于处理导航栏库 js.js: Javascript...: 2D 物理效果引擎,碰撞、弹跳等 jQTouch: 用于辅助创建手机端 Web 应用,支持主题、Zepto.js 等 snabbt.js: 一个利用 Javascript 和 CSS transform...LocalStorage 资源加载,可以用来缓存 script 和 css, 手机端使用速度快于浏览直接缓存 iscroll: 高性能滚动(scroll)处理库,功能强大,支持各种事件,不依赖任何库...友好支持, 并对不支持浏览器使用 cookie 优雅降级 angular-filter: 一组有用 Angular Filters bindonce: Angular 插件, 用于减少 Watcher...://webpackdoc.com/ webpack实例 一小时包教会 —— webpack 入门指南 http://www.w2bc.com/Article/50764 CSS预处理 CSS Preprocessors

    5.6K90

    2017年前端框架、类库、工具大比拼

    目前最流行Angular版本是1.x,它使用双向数据绑定扩展HTML,同时解耦了DOM操作和应用程序逻辑。 尽管版本2(现在是版本4!)已经发布了,但是Angular 1.x仍在开发中。...学习曲线陡峭 大代码库 无法升级到Angular 2.x Angular 2.x(现在是Angular 4.x) Angular 类型 框架 网站...Angular 2.x与v1版本截然不同,也不与其它版本兼容 - 也许Google应该给项目起一个不同名字!...缺点: 学习曲线陡峭 大代码库 不能从Angular 1.x升级 与1.x相比,Angular 2.x较难理解 React React 类型 框架 网站...默认情况下,浏览文件不会被编译,因此其依赖关系必须以适当顺序进行加载或连接。虽然有像ES6模块和CommonJS这样选项,但是浏览支持是有限,因此模块绑定变得十分重要。

    2.3K10

    一个Java程序猿眼中前后端分离以及Vue.js入门

    前后端不分 后端模板:Jsp、FreeMarker、Velocity 前端模板:Thymeleaf 前后端不分,Jsp 是一个非常典型写法,Jsp 将 HTML 和 Java 代码结合在一起,刚开始时候...是一个用于构建用户界面的 js 库,React 性能较好,代码逻辑简单。...Angular AngularJS 是一款由 Google 维护开源 JavaScript 库,用来协助单一页面应用程序运行。...它目标是透过 MVC 模式(MVC)功能增强基于浏览应用,使开发和测试变得更加容易。 Vue简介 Vue (读音 /vjuː/,类似于 view) 是一套用于构建用户界面的渐进式框架。...NodeJS 安装成功之后,接下来安装 Vue工具: npm install -g vue-cli # 只需要第一次安装时执行 vue init webpack my-project # 使用webpack

    89510

    基于 Express 应用框架技术方案选型浅谈

    / # angular应用 │ │ │ ├── controllers/ # angular控制 │ │ │ ├── services/.../server" build:使用 Webpack 构建 Nuxt 资源包以及使用 Backpack 构建服务端入口文件(转义 TypeScript) pm2:以生产模式启动一个进程守护 Web 服务...pm2:stop:停止运行 Web 服务 dev:client:启动开发态热部署前端渲染服务 dev:server:启动开发态热启动服务端服务 虽然是服务端渲染框架(理论上可以一个人开发项目,启动一个热加载服务端命令即可...在客户端使用 ts-node 启动服务,通过识别 DEV_TYPE 环境变量加载Nuxt Builder,实现 Web 前端加载功能。...例如目前主流框架设计一些脚手架,可以优雅Webpack 配置,开发态渲染服务以及请求代理结合在一起,做到开箱即用,提升用户开发体验。

    7K30

    【前端小白向】前端常见名词大盘点

    2.一个工程师除了要处理服务端逻辑、也要考虑样式要怎么写、页面逻辑,职责不明确 虽然上面的 JSP 和 PHP 流行过一段时间,但是程序员们为了分工更明确,都选择了前端程序员管页面开发、而后端程序员管服务端开发...在 ES6 之前,社区制定了一些模块加载方案,最主要有 CommonJS 和 AMD 两种。前者用于服务,后者用于浏览。...随着 Webpack 功能不断增强,开发者要求也不断提高,市面上充斥着大量 Loader 和插件: •热加载•代码混淆•代码压缩•精简代码、TreeShaking•loader: file-loader...所以,Webpack 依旧是占领市场巨头。 使用 Webpack 另一个问题是本地开发打包很慢,Webpack 一般先打包构建再启动开发服务。...后来又研发了 Angular2,但是无论是 Angular.js 还是 Angular 本身都太复杂了,借鉴了非常多后端设计,前端工程师上手难度非常巨大,最终并没有形成大潮流。

    67030
    领券